Green Motion Opens at Northampton Central Railway Station in the UK
The new franchise, owned and operated by Rob and Andy Higgins, will further expand Green Motion’s UK network.

Green Motion opened a car and van rental location at the Northampton Central Railway Station in the UK in May.
The franchise location will be able to assist all visiting London Midland customers, as well as local Northampton business and leisure customers.
“Having reviewed a number of franchised opportunities I decided to work with Green Motion as it is a business model that makes a difference to customers and the environment,” said one of the owners and Green Motion Northampton Director Rob Higgins. “We are honored to be providing Green Motion’s service to customers in Northamptonshire and the surrounding area.”
